About Warrenup 6330

The size of Warrenup is approximately 7.8 square kilometres. The population of Warrenup in 2016 was 701 people. By 2021 the population was 800 showing a population growth of 14.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Warrenup is 10-19 years. Households in Warrenup are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Warrenup work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 90.80% of the homes in Warrenup were owner-occupied compared with 88.20% in 2016.

Warrenup has 381 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Warrenup have seen a 96.28% increase in median value. As at 31 January 2026:
